I beg you to toss the "dead fandom" narrative. Only wanting to share creations with bustling fandoms will one day absolutely have a negative effect on your presence on here. If you create like that, then you tend to me more focused on numbers and once those go down, you'll end up feeling miserable.
Waiting for a fandom to gain traction and then "hitting" when it gains popularity is also ridiculous. This is not a product you're trying to find the perfect launch date for. That kind of pseudo-economic thinking has to leave.
Instead, just create art or fic for whatever fandom you feel like creating for. Share those things. There are people out there who will absolutely find your stuff and enjoy it

Like I love an AU right so if you wanna write about if war games never happened and Gotham didn’t try to ruin itself once a week cool fine slay (keep Dick self destructing for years it’s good content idm)
But for the whole tarantula thing to HAVE an impact I feel like you have to acknowledge that he it never would have happed to a character as weathered as Dick (even at the time when a solo nightwing was supposedly more new to the scene)
But like no it only works when you see how many people died bc of blockbuster and how that weighed down on him as a person.
Blockbuster didn’t just ‘discover his identity’ Maxine Micheal’s was a big reason it happened and when Nightwing confronted her she got shot in the head in front of him
Dick figures out that they know his identity Like 4 issues before the blockbuster confrontation
When Firefly makes his first reappearance since no mans land to burn his circus down
This was after Babs, Tim and Cass had all been targeted
And then 1 issue later
Dick leaves earlier (and makes a bad daywing pun no im serious i love him) for patrol and then watches his apartment blow up. Which would be angsty by itself if you ignore the fact that
1) the dude (yoska- and they have like a weird relationship bc of ras al ghul and like he firmly believed he was dicks grandfather biologically and even when that was proven false he moved to bludhaven and admits he still considered them family) teaching dick his own language was in there
2) dick found his dead body in the rubble
3) dick actually bought the apartment building to keep it from being demolished and indirectly kept all those people in the building
Anyway you don’t NEED to read the comics imo as long as you engage with the other content like yeah you’re a dc fan if you like any of the animated properties but like why write about a plot point without knowing the surrounding moments doesn’t that take away from the premium angst content?
